♦ Delhi Transport Minister Kailash Gahlot inaugurated the India’s first all-women bus depot, named ‘Sakhi Depot’ in Sarojini Nagar on 16 November 2024. This depot has a total workforce of 223 women, comprising 89 drivers and 134 conductors. It operating a fleet of 70 buses, including 40 air-conditioned and 30 non-air-conditioned buses, that serve 17 routes across Delhi.
♦ The Sakhi Depot holds historical significance, as it was originally established in April 1954 as Delhi’s first bus depot and named after Sarojini Naidu, a renowned freedom fighter known as the Nightingale of India.
